How the IELTS Verification System Works

One reason "no-exam" certificates do not work is the sophisticated confirmation system available to "Recognizing Organizations" (universities, employers, and governments).

The Test Report Form (TRF) Verification Service

Organizations do not merely look at the paper certificate provided by a candidate. They log into a protected online website offered by the IELTS partners. By going into the TRF Number found on the bottom right of the certificate, the institution can see:

  1. The prospect's main photo taken on exam day.
  2. The precise ratings for Listening, Reading, Writing, and Speaking.
  3. The candidate's biometric information and passport details.

If a certificate was bought and not earned through an exam, the database will return "No Record Found," right away flagging the document as a forgery.


Legitimate Pathways to IELTS Success in China

For those in China, the only way to get a valid IELTS certificate is through official channels. The process is transparent and well-regulated.

Steps to Register for IELTS in China:

  1. Choose the Test Type: Determine if you need IELTS Academic (for university) or IELTS General Training (for migration).
  2. Select a Delivery Format: Choose in between Paper-based or Computer-delivered IELTS. Computer-delivered tests frequently supply outcomes faster (within 3-5 days).
  3. Authorities Registration: Register through the main NEEA (National Education Examinations Authority) website in China (ielts.neea.cn).
  4. Payment: Pay the standardized test cost by means of authorized Chinese payment websites.
  5. Preparation: Utilize official products from the British Council or credible Chinese education providers like New Oriental (Xin Dong Fang).

Top Preparation Tips for Chinese Candidates:

  • Focus on Speaking: Many Chinese candidates struggle with the Speaking module. Experiment native speakers or use language exchange apps.
  • Understand the Rubric: Learn exactly what inspectors try to find in the Writing area (Task Response, Coherence, Lexical Resource, Grammatical Range).
  • Take Mock Tests: Use the "Cambridge IELTS" series (1-18) to simulate real test conditions.

Often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. Can I buy an IELTS certificate that is registered in the official database?

No. There is no legitimate way to have a score entered into the main IELTS database without physically going to the examination and being assessed by licensed examiners. Any service declaring otherwise is a fraud.

2. Exists a "backdoor" for IELTS in China for specific provinces?

No. The IELTS test requirements and security protocols are consistent throughout all provinces in China, from Beijing to smaller regional centers. The British Council and IDP maintain stringent oversight all over.

3. What happens if I am caught with a phony IELTS certificate at a visa interview?

You will likely be issued a "Procedure Fairness Letter" or an instant ban. In nations like Canada, this is thought about "misstatement," which frequently carries a 5-year restriction from getting in the country for any factor.

4. How can I validate if an expert is using a legitimate service?

If an expert uses "guaranteed scores" or "certificates without tests," they are invalid. Genuine consultants offer tutoring, study products, and registration support, but they can never guarantee a particular result.
